Halogen vs HID (xenon) vs LED lamps: what bulbs are the best
Each option has its one-of-a-kind benefits and drawbacks, each is more efficient for specific needs. The option frequently is closely related to practical features that identify overall life-span, brightness, performance, price and also how much time the bulbs last prior to starting to become duller. Application of the lamp moreover has a part in this decision. As an example, fog lights can not be too intense, due to the fact that it is unsafe for the car owner and passengers of the vehicle and even for other individuals on the road.
The halogen head lamps have a tendency to release relatively a great deal of warm. This attributable to just how they work: the majority of its brightness comes not from additional electrical power, but from raising the filament heat level. Warmth released in this action offers dazzling glow. The exact same heat energy of halogen light bulbs has a interesting perk in winter. If you compare and contrast halogen vs LED vehicle bulbs, then only halogen bulbs can give off enough heat to melt ice and also snow off your headlights. LED lights burn much cooler and as a result are less beneficial.
As for the LED bulbs or light-emitting diodes, they are traditionally praised for their power economy and also longevity. At the beginning LEDs were proposed as 90% more energy-efficient selection to standard incandescent lights. They do not make use of gas, purely the power of electric current, and they send out profoundly less heat. It could seem to be a negative aspect in consideration to their halogen looks alike, but much less heating causes prolonging their reliable usage. The third alternative is xenon (HID) light bulbs. The HID in their name implies high-intensity discharge, hinting at the eye-catching trait of such lights - their remarkable illumination. In power usage and heat production they settle between halogen and LED light bulbs.
They have no need of filament, but still utilize gas (xenon) to emmanate intense white-hot light they are well-known for. Although they are available in a range of colors. In reality enough the largest perk is likewise the weakest aspect of HID light bulbs. Increased brightness can blind other car drivers and trigger a great deal of distress when traveling, so it is key to compensate this undesirable effect with mechanical adjustment.

Color Temperature
The greater the burning temperature level within, the better is a mistake busted by LED and also HID lights. That is why the lamplight is described by color temperature or simply put, just how warm they seem to be. The character system for this is degrees of Kelvin (K). The closer the color temperature to the light of day, the better. It is the very best for the human eye. Below is a listing of normal temperature levels for every type of light bulbs:
- 3200K for Halogen lamps
- 4300K for Xenon
- 6000K for LED
